Technical Support

Motorola provides technical support to assist dealers, distributors and self-maintained customers in
resolving problems, if any, with their unit. When contacting Motorola Technical Support, keep the
radio's model number and the unit's serial number handy. Technical support contact information is
listed below.

Radio Model Information
The radio's model number and serial number are located on a label attached to the back of the unit.
The radio's model number indicates the unit's RF output power, frequency band, protocols, and
physical packages. The example below shows a mobile radio model number and its characteristics.
